Summary

The Quality Assurance & Control Associate is responsible for aiding in the assurance that all WYLD products meet our standards for food safety and quality. You will help the Wyld QA team identify and mitigate any risks associated with product quality, safety and regulatory compliance, through the application of a Hazard Analysis and Critical Control Points (HACCP) and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) programs.

Duties and Responsibilities

  • Conduct daily walks and product quality checks
  • Ensure compliance to regulatory requirements, food safety programs, and finished product specifications
  • Assist in HACCP plan and program adherence to safety and quality program and standards
  • Generate and evaluate trending reports from internal auditing programs
  • Conduct internal facility food safety audits and report out findings
  • Aid in identifying and addressing Quality Assurance needs based on state and federal regulations
  • Execute all Quality Assurance duties as assigned
  • Effectively communicate food safety and quality concerns within the department
  • Additional duties and responsibilities may be assigned based on business needs

About WYLD

Wyld was founded in 2016 with the goal of creating high-quality, real fruit-infused cannabis edibles. Since then, we've grown into America's top edible brand, driven by a commitment to excellence, community partnerships, and integrity. We’re proud to support social justice, environmental sustainability, and wellness, while continuing to expand our reach and impact.
